Patient characteristics and opioid use prior to discharge after open gynecologic surgery in an enhanced recovery after surgery (ERAS) program.
Gynecologic Oncology(2019)
Abstract
•Nearly half of patients undergoing open gynecologic surgery in an ERAS program are opioid-free prior to discharge.•Age, smoking status, and race are independently associated with opioid-free pain control prior to discharge.•Surgical indication, complexity and operative time, are not associated with opioid-free pain control prior to discharge.
